********************************************************************** There are no smooth compactly supported (orthonormal) scaling functions, see Corollary 5.3.3 of Daubechies' "Ten Lectures on Wavelets". ********************************************************************** On p. 3, third line from the bottom, the text refers to "Appendix A". It should say "Appendix 1", which begins on p. 433. ********************************************************************** On p. 20, find the line following the displayed equation that begins "Fu(n)=...". This line begins as follows: "The filter coefficients are G(0)=f(1)=...". This should be changed to "The filter coefficients are f(0)=f(1)=...". ********************************************************************** Some other references: A First Course in Wavelets with Fourier Analysis, by Albert Boggess and Francis J.
